#fd2dc2 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#fd2dc2 is composed of 99.2% red, 17.6% green and 76.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 82.2% magenta, 23.3%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 317 degrees, a saturation of 98.1% and a lightness of 58.4%. #fd2dc2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ff5aff with #fb0085. Closest websafe color is: #ff33cc.

#fd2dc2 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#fd2dc2 has RGB values of R:253, G:45, B:194 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.82, Y:0.23,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 16592322.

Hex triplet fd2dc2 #fd2dc2
RGB Decimal 253, 45, 194 rgb(253,45,194)
RGB Percent 99.2, 17.6, 76.1 rgb(99.2%,17.6%,76.1%)
CMYK 0, 82, 23, 1
HSL 317°, 98.1, 58.4 hsl(317,98.1%,58.4%)
HSV (or HSB) 317°, 82.2, 99.2
Web Safe ff33cc #ff33cc
CIE-LAB 58.657, 84.99, -29.086
XYZ 51.184, 26.659, 53.486
xyY 0.39, 0.203, 26.659
CIE-LCH 58.657, 89.83, 341.107
CIE-LUV 58.657, 104.435, -57.945
Hunter-Lab 51.632, 86.594, -25.276
Binary 11111101, 00101101, 11000010

Shades and Tints of #fd2dc2

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040003 is the darkest color, while #ffeffa is the lightest one.

Tones of #fd2dc2

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9b8f98 is the less saturated color, while #fd2dc2 is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#fd2dc2 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#7c7c7c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#966c8a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#588ffb Protanopia 1% of men
  • #8e90b3 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#f45e63 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#946be6 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#b66cb8 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#f74c86 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
